Latest Patents
Solomon's latest patents showcase his expertise in hydride vapor-phase deposition and dual process semiconductor heterostructures. One of his notable inventions is the "Modern hydride vapor-phase epitaxy system and methods," which outlines an HVPE hydride vapor-phase deposition system capable of creating reactant gases through chemical reactions. This system operates at elevated temperatures, ensuring high stability and efficiency in the manufacturing process.
Another significant patent is the "Dual process semiconductor heterostructures," which describes a method for forming an epitaxial layer through a two-step deposition process. This innovative technique allows for optimization in performance, growth rate, and cost across different materials, facilitating the production of high-quality semiconductor devices.
